Virginia Gas and Oil Board approves Key Rock Energy’s Bluejay No. 1 drilling unit and location exception; related modification continued
Summary
The Virginia Gas and Oil Board approved Key Rock Energy LLC’s petitions to create a sealed drilling unit for Bluejay No. 1 and to allow a well-location exception for the same well in a unit identified in the record as DeepMind 26. A related modification petition was continued to the March 18 docket for re-notification.
The Virginia Gas and Oil Board on Feb. 18 approved petitions from Key Rock Energy LLC to create a sealed drilling unit for Bluejay No. 1 and to allow a well-location exception that would permit the well to be drilled at the location shown in the application.
Board members voted by roll call in favor of both orders. The board also continued a separate Key Rock petition to modify a pooling/production order for a related unit to the March 18, 2025 docket so the applicant could re-notify owners after revisions to the petition.
